Sumlin refutes reports of accepting Texas A&M position

Despite a report by Sports Radio 610 AM stating that Texas A&M will announce Kevin Sumlin as its head coach in the next 24 hours, Sumlin continued to say that he has not and will not talk to other schools until the football season has concluded.

“I said earlier, two weeks ago, that I wasn’t going to talk to anybody, period, during the football season,” Sumlin said. “I actually said that three weeks ago. Many of the things that have been reported have now been found out to be false already. I’ve been consistent with that and that is not the case.

“I haven’t talked to anybody. I haven’t said anything to anybody.”

After Sumlin spoke, Athletics Director Mack Rhoades addresses the media.

“I continue to say that we’d much rather have a coach that everyone wants than one they don’t,” Rhoades said. “He’s done a terrific job and I like where our program is and we’ll continue to work at it.”
